7BM8

Crystal structure of the C-terminally truncated chromosome-partitioning protein ParB from Caulobacter crescentus complexed with CTP-gamma-S

Summary for 7BM8
Entry DOI10.2210/pdb7bm8/pdb
Related6T1F
DescriptorChromosome-partitioning protein ParB, CYTIDINE-5'-TRIPHOSPHATE, MAGNESIUM ION (3 entities in total)
Functional Keywordschromosome segregation, ctp, molecular gates, protein-dna recognition, dna binding protein
Biological sourceCaulobacter vibrioides (strain NA1000 / CB15N)
Total number of polymer chains2
Total formula weight57064.64
Authors
Jalal, A.S.,Tran, N.T.,Stevenson, C.E.M.,Lawson, D.M.,Le, T.B.K. (deposition date: 2021-01-19, release date: 2021-04-28, Last modification date: 2024-01-31)
Primary citationJalal, A.S.,Tran, N.T.,Stevenson, C.E.,Chimthanawala, A.,Badrinarayanan, A.,Lawson, D.M.,Le, T.B.
A CTP-dependent gating mechanism enables ParB spreading on DNA.
Elife, 10:-, 2021
Cited by
PubMed: 34397383
DOI: 10.7554/eLife.69676
PDB entries with the same primary citation
Experimental method
X-RAY DIFFRACTION (2.73 Å)
